How much do remote scientific computing j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 12,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ote scientific computing in the United States is $31.48,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$19.23 and $40.14 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

We are seeking a highly skilled and motivated End User Computing (EUC) Engineer to support and enhance our enterprise end-user environment. This role is responsible for the design, deployment, maintenance, and support of end-user devices, operating systems, and productivity tools, ensuring a seamless and secure user experience across the organization.

The ideal candidate has strong expertise in both hardware lifecycle management (laptops, desktops, peripherals) and software deployment and support (OS, applications, endpoint management platforms).

Key Responsibilities

Endpoint Management & Deployment

  • Design, deploy, and maintain endpoint solutions for Windows, macOS, and mobile devices
  • Manage device provisioning using tools such as Microsoft Intune, SCCM, or Autopilot
  • Automate application deployment, patching, and updates

Hardware Lifecycle Management

  • Implement strategies for procurement, configuration, deployment, and decommissioning of end-user devices
  • Work with vendors for escalated support when required
  • Maintain asset inventory and lifecycle tracking

Application & OS Support

  • Install, configure, and support enterprise applications including Microsoft 365
  • Troubleshoot OS-level and application issues
  • Support software packaging and distribution
  • Ensure compatibility and performance across devices

Security & Compliance

  • Enforce endpoint security standards
  • Support vulnerability remediation efforts (e.g., CVEs, patch validation)
  • Ensure devices meet corporate security and compliance policies

User Support & Experience

  • Provide Tier 2/3 escalation support for complex user issues
  • Analyze trends and proactively improve user experience
  • Develop user documentation and support processes
  • Partner with Service Desk teams to improve resolution efficiency

Automation & Continuous Improvement

  • Develop scripts to automate administrative tasks
  • Identify and implement process improvements
  • Support migration initiatives

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ree in IT, Computer Science, Computer Engineering, or equivalent experience
  • 3+ years of experience in End User Computing or Desktop Engineering
  • Strong experience with:
    • Windows 10/11 administration and troubleshooting
    • Endpoint management tools
    • Microsoft 365 ecosystem
  • Hands-on hardware troubleshooting and deployment experience
  • Experience with PowerShell scripting for automation
  • Solid understanding of:
    • Active Directory / Azure AD (Entra ID)
    • Group Policy
    • Endpoint security best practices

Other Qualifications

  • Experience with Autopilot and modern device management
  • Familiarity with Windows, macOS, and mobile device management (iOS/Android)
  • Knowledge of virtualization or VDI (e.g. Windows365, Citrix)
  • Experience supporting global environments and remote users
  • ITIL framework familiarity
  • Relevant certifications:
    • Microsoft (MD-102, Endpoint Administrator Associate)
    • CompTIA A+/Network+/Security+

Key Skills

  • Strong troubleshooting and root cause analysis skills
  • Ability to work across both hardware and software domains
  • Excellent communication and documentation skills
  • Customer-focused mindset with attention to detail
  • 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ment

Typical Tools & Technologies

  • Microsoft Intune / Endpoint Manager
  • SCCM / MECM
  • Windows Autopilot
  • Microsoft 365 (Teams, Outlook, OneDrive)
  • PowerShell
  • BitLocker, Defender, or equivalent security tools
  • ServiceNow (or other ITSM tools)
